当前位置: 首页 > news >正文

Steam成就管理新维度:5分钟掌握SAM工具的核心功能与应用场景

Steam成就管理新维度:5分钟掌握SAM工具的核心功能与应用场景

【免费下载链接】SteamAchievementManagerA manager for game achievements in Steam.项目地址: https://gitcode.com/gh_mirrors/st/SteamAchievementManager

你是否曾在Steam游戏中遇到难以解锁的成就而苦恼?或者不小心解锁了不该获得的成就却无法重置?SteamAchievementManager(SAM)正是为解决这些痛点而生的开源工具,它让成就管理变得简单高效。这款工具通过直接与Steam客户端API交互,为用户提供了完整的成就状态查看、精准操作控制和多游戏并行管理能力。

🎯 为什么你需要一个专门的成就管理工具?

成就系统的挑战与机遇

Steam成就系统为玩家带来了额外的游戏乐趣,但也伴随着诸多挑战。许多玩家在追求全成就的过程中会遇到以下典型问题:

  • 隐藏成就的迷雾:某些成就的解锁条件完全不透明,玩家需要反复尝试才能发现
  • 操作失误的遗憾:一旦解锁了成就,Steam官方没有提供重置功能
  • 管理效率的瓶颈:在Steam客户端中需要逐个游戏查看和管理成就,耗时费力
  • 进度跟踪的缺失:缺乏直观的统计和进度可视化工具

SAM的独特价值主张

与传统方法不同,SAM提供了系统化的解决方案。它不仅仅是简单的成就解锁工具,更是完整的成就管理平台。通过直接与Steam API通信,SAM确保了操作的准确性和安全性,所有数据都保存在本地,不上传云端,保护了用户的隐私和安全。

📱 核心功能深度体验

游戏选择器的智能导航

SAM的游戏选择器界面设计简洁直观,让用户能够快速定位目标游戏。这个界面具有以下特色功能:

  • 智能搜索:支持游戏名称关键字快速定位,无需滚动浏览长列表
  • 已安装游戏筛选:自动过滤显示当前已安装的Steam游戏,避免无效选择
  • 视觉化识别:显示游戏图标,帮助用户通过视觉记忆快速找到目标
  • 一键跳转:点击游戏即可直接进入对应的成就管理界面

成就管理的精细化操作

在成就管理界面中,SAM提供了全方位的操作选项:

操作类型具体功能适用场景
单个成就操作精确选择并解锁/重置特定成就针对特定难以获得的成就
批量操作模式多选成就后统一执行操作快速完成一系列相关成就
状态刷新实时同步Steam客户端数据确保显示状态准确无误
进度追踪查看成就完成百分比制定成就完成计划

🔧 快速上手:从安装到首次使用

环境准备与安装步骤

系统要求检查

  • Windows操作系统(支持Windows 7及以上版本)
  • .NET Framework 4.7.2或更高版本
  • Steam客户端已安装并登录
  • 需要管理的游戏已安装

获取与编译

  1. 克隆项目源代码:git clone https://gitcode.com/gh_mirrors/st/SteamAchievementManager
  2. 使用Visual Studio打开解决方案文件SAM.sln
  3. 编译生成可执行文件
  4. 运行SAM.Picker.exe启动游戏选择器

首次配置指南

  1. 确保Steam客户端处于运行状态
  2. 登录你的Steam账户
  3. 启动SAM工具
  4. 等待工具自动检测已安装的游戏列表
  5. 首次使用可能需要几分钟的数据同步时间

最佳实践建议

对于初次使用的用户,建议按照以下顺序操作:

  1. 安全第一:在离线模式下使用SAM,避免潜在风险
  2. 小范围测试:先选择一个不重要的游戏进行测试操作
  3. 数据备份:定期导出成就操作记录
  4. 逐步深入:从简单操作开始,逐渐尝试更复杂的功能

🛡️ 安全使用与风险控制

技术安全性分析

SAM在设计上充分考虑了用户账户安全,具有以下技术特点:

  • 本地化操作:所有操作仅在本地计算机上进行,不涉及网络数据传输
  • API级交互:直接与Steam客户端API通信,不修改游戏文件
  • 无远程连接:不需要连接外部服务器,避免数据泄露风险
  • 操作日志记录:所有操作都有完整的本地日志记录,便于追溯

使用限制与注意事项

虽然SAM在技术上是安全的,但用户仍需注意以下事项:

  • 避免VAC保护游戏:虽然不会触发VAC,但可能违反Steam用户协议
  • 适度使用原则:避免一次性修改大量成就状态
  • 版本兼容性:确保使用最新版本以兼容Steam API变更
  • 数据备份习惯:定期备份成就操作记录

常见问题解决方案

Q:使用SAM会导致Steam账户被封禁吗?A:从技术原理看,SAM仅修改本地成就状态,不涉及游戏内存修改或网络作弊,因此不会触发VAC封禁。但建议在离线模式下使用,并避免在多人游戏中使用。

Q:为什么有些游戏在列表中找不到?A:SAM只能识别已安装的Steam游戏。请确保游戏已安装且Steam客户端处于运行状态。

Q:操作后Steam客户端没有立即显示变更?A:这是由于Steam客户端缓存导致的。可以尝试重启Steam客户端,或在游戏库中右键点击游戏选择"属性"→"验证游戏文件完整性"。

🚀 高级功能与应用场景

场景一:成就挑战优化

对于追求全成就的玩家,SAM可以帮助优化挑战策略:

  1. 难度分级:将成就按难度分类,先完成简单成就
  2. 进度规划:制定合理的成就完成时间表
  3. 资源分配:根据成就难度分配游戏时间
  4. 成就追踪:使用SAM的记录功能追踪完成进度

场景二:成就重置与重新挑战

如果你不小心解锁了不想获得的成就,或者想要重新挑战某个成就:

  1. 精准定位:在成就列表中找到已解锁的成就
  2. 安全重置:右键点击选择"重置"选项
  3. 状态确认:验证成就状态已成功重置
  4. 重新开始:按照原条件重新挑战成就

场景三:多游戏成就管理

对于拥有大量游戏的玩家,批量管理功能尤其实用:

  1. 游戏分类:按游戏类型或难度进行分类管理
  2. 批量查看:快速查看各游戏成就完成度
  3. 优先级排序:根据个人兴趣设定成就完成优先级
  4. 进度监控:定期检查成就完成情况

💡 实用技巧与效率提升

操作效率技巧

  • 快捷键掌握:熟悉界面中的快捷键操作,提升操作速度
  • 筛选功能使用:利用筛选功能快速定位特定类型成就
  • 批量操作策略:合理使用批量操作功能,节省时间
  • 数据导出分析:定期导出成就数据进行趋势分析

成就管理策略

  1. 分类管理法:将成就按类型、难度或游戏进行分类
  2. 优先级排序法:先完成容易获得的成就,再挑战困难成就
  3. 定期检查法:每周检查一次成就进度,制定下周计划
  4. 记录追踪法:使用SAM的记录功能追踪成就完成趋势

进阶使用技巧

对于高级用户,可以尝试以下进阶功能:

  • 自定义操作脚本:根据个人需求编写自动化脚本
  • 数据统计分析:导出数据后进行深度分析
  • 成就进度预测:基于历史数据预测完成时间
  • 个性化界面:根据个人偏好调整界面设置

🔍 技术架构与扩展可能性

项目架构解析

SAM采用模块化设计,主要包含三个核心组件:

SAM.API/ # Steam API接口层 - 负责与Steam客户端通信 SAM.Game/ # 游戏成就管理核心逻辑 - 处理成就数据与操作 SAM.Picker/ # 游戏选择器用户界面 - 提供用户交互界面

核心接口说明

  • ISteamUserStats013接口:负责Steam用户统计管理,包括成就状态操作
  • ISteamUser012接口:处理Steam用户账户信息获取
  • ISteamApps008接口:管理Steam应用列表和游戏信息

扩展开发建议

如果你是开发者,可以基于SAM进行以下扩展:

  1. 插件系统开发:为特定游戏开发定制化成就管理插件
  2. 数据可视化增强:添加成就进度图表和统计功能
  3. 移动端适配:开发手机端远程管理功能
  4. 社区功能集成:集成成就攻略分享和讨论功能

📊 未来发展方向与社区参与

短期改进计划

  • 增加成就进度可视化图表功能
  • 实现成就操作的撤销/重做机制
  • 添加成就攻略的社区分享功能
  • 优化多语言支持系统

长期发展规划

  • 开发移动设备远程控制功能
  • 引入成就智能规划系统
  • 建立跨平台同步机制
  • 开发插件系统支持第三方扩展

社区参与方式

作为开源项目,SAM欢迎社区成员的参与:

  1. 问题反馈:在项目仓库中提交使用问题和建议
  2. 代码贡献:参与功能开发和代码优化
  3. 文档完善:帮助改进使用文档和教程
  4. 测试协助:参与新版本的测试工作

🎯 总结与行动指南

核心价值总结

SteamAchievementManager为Steam玩家提供了以下核心价值:

  • 成就管理效率提升:简化了成就查看和操作流程
  • 操作安全性保障:本地化操作确保账户安全
  • 使用便捷性优化:直观界面降低使用门槛
  • 功能扩展性支持:开源架构支持功能扩展

使用建议总结

  1. 安全第一原则:始终在个人设备上使用,确保账户安全
  2. 数据备份习惯:定期备份成就数据,防止意外丢失
  3. 版本更新关注:关注工具更新,确保与Steam客户端兼容
  4. 合理使用理念:适度使用工具功能,保持游戏体验的乐趣

立即行动步骤

如果你想要开始使用SAM:

  1. 环境准备:确保满足系统要求
  2. 获取工具:克隆项目源码并编译
  3. 初步测试:选择一个不重要的游戏进行测试
  4. 功能探索:逐步尝试各项功能
  5. 社区参与:加入社区讨论,分享使用经验

记住,游戏成就的最终意义在于挑战过程的乐趣,工具只是帮助你更好地享受这个过程的助手。适度使用,享受游戏!


本文基于SteamAchievementManager项目编写,所有操作请遵守Steam用户协议,合理使用工具功能。

【免费下载链接】SteamAchievementManagerA manager for game achievements in Steam.项目地址: https://gitcode.com/gh_mirrors/st/SteamAchievementManager

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.gsyq.cn/news/1400531.html

相关文章:

  • 构建本地语音AI智能体:三步流水线实现语音到执行的自动化
  • Windows Subsystem for Android 技术架构深度解析与高级配置指南
  • 终极指南:如何快速逆向Wallpaper Engine资源并提取TEX纹理
  • 如何在3分钟内完成100个视频号下载:终极资源下载器完全指南
  • 多Agent协作示例--请假审批系统(基于Spring AI Alibaba)
  • TranslucentTB:解决Windows任务栏透明化安装失败的终极指南
  • 从IIC时序到电压值:用逻辑分析仪调试STM32驱动ADS1115的全记录
  • 免费解锁百度网盘高速下载:baidu-wangpan-parse终极使用指南
  • 5分钟掌握XUnity.AutoTranslator:让Unity游戏秒变中文版的终极神器
  • 从结构化到面向对象:系统架构设计方法的核心演进
  • AI代理支付自动化:Ramp CLI如何重构金融基础设施与威胁Visa模式
  • 网络通信:套接字编程全解析
  • 【CGLIB】如何使用 `FixedValue` 回调来固定返回某个值,而不调用原方法?
  • 2026年4月推拉窗批发厂家推荐,吊趟门/断桥门窗/系统门窗/断桥窗沙一体外开窗/断桥铝合金门窗,推拉窗门店怎么选择 - 品牌推荐师
  • 为什么说售后服务能力是选择Agent厂商的关键?深度解析企业级AI智能体落地避坑指南
  • 从心跳脚本到AI CLI工作者监督系统:进程守护与健康检查实战
  • 跨境电商产品变体匹配:LLM、Embedding、CV与规则引擎的混合架构实践
  • 【运维心得】彩色喷墨“只打彩色不打黑”?一招搞定
  • 提取矩阵特定多列元素
  • 网页聊天室-测试报告
  • 现代作品集重构指南:从展示到论证,打造高价值个人品牌
  • 别再只用if-else了!用Simulink Relay模块给你的控制逻辑加个‘防抖’缓冲区(附C代码生成分析)
  • 宿迁泗洪县黄金 白银 名表 名包 银元 奢侈品回收就选金佑福 - huangjinhs
  • 超时重试:设置请求超时与自动重试机制(Retry策略),爬虫优雅降级之道:超时重试机制的深度实践与源码解析
  • skynet——服务发现学习
  • 腾讯元宝复制带符号文字怎么快速删改?手贱星人有救了!这款“AI导出鸭”气哭CTRL+C/V党
  • 用Unity和C#实现人群疏散模拟:手把手教你搭建社会力模型(附完整代码)
  • WSL2 吃掉我 25GB C 盘空间:一次完整的排查与回收记录
  • AI框架选型新指标:用行为承诺度量化项目健康度
  • UniApp 快速集成个推推送(UniPush2.0)完整实战教程